Transaction 43e3e74f728500fd681566541cc19abf5106473611153b3739de54943f320c99

1 Input
2 Outputs
  • 43e3e74f728500fd681566541cc19abf5106473611153b3739de54943f320c99:0
  • value  5688481
    address  1HhXFFrDcKYsfTULXcJzXdNphNLFLCvaGH
  • 43e3e74f728500fd681566541cc19abf5106473611153b3739de54943f320c99:1
  • value  333265
    address  38PSbF3iEcJr5mJ4bfexsxJthQFwgWMzC1